BBC Unveils New Tech To Fix World Cup Streaming Delays

The BBC unveiled technology that "could eliminate the delay on internet live streams of big sporting events," an issue that affected millions of viewers during the World Cup in the summer, according to Jim Waterson of the London GUARDIAN. The industry-wide problem was "starkest" during the England squad’s run to the semifinal. As millions watched online, a time delay of 20 seconds or longer meant "many viewers learned about goals from alerts on their phone or the screams of their neighbours." By comparison, TV coverage broadcast via Freeview takes "about only five seconds to reach the home." The BBC’s research and development team developed a prototype that "could bring the delay in line with traditional TV broadcasts." Chris Poole, the lead research engineer at the corporation, said, "There are many factors that contribute to the delay, or latency, that you experience when watching a live stream over the internet." The innovation will be on display, along with other BBC development projects, at the int'l broadcasting convention in Amsterdam this week (GUARDIAN, 9/13).
